Output 07c566baa67e37058edfdeb20ba6901023c84c37183f1282c5d316b98ad22a8c:0

value
1020000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b4a56f00b69a96b45acb2e5d9580fa2abaeffbe OP_EQUAL
address
3Qbiau74Q4qoDNqUNcutX35wFTYHQSA7Xu
transaction
07c566baa67e37058edfdeb20ba6901023c84c37183f1282c5d316b98ad22a8c
spent
true